The alliance of two right wing Hindu parties which emerged victorious in the recent state polls in Maharashtra vowed to rename its capital to Mumbai. The ultra-militant Shiv Sena forms the state government with the help of the Hindu revivalist Bhratiya Janata Party (BJP) after the alliance inflicted a crushing defeat on Prime Minister Rao's Congress (I) party.

The new state Chief Minister Manohar Joshi has also declared that the names of Aurangabad and Osmanabad are to be changed to Sambhajinagar and Dharashiv respectively.

To add more fuel to the fire which may burn across India, Bal Thackeray, the leader of the Hindu militant Shiv Sena, has set the first task for his party's newly installed government in Maharashtra - expelling the Muslims who he accuses of being immigrants.

He has already made a list of 42,000 immigrants which the 38,000 strong Bombay police force, a large number of whom are Shiv Sena followers, have been supplied.

Thackeray, a self-confessed admirer of Adolph Hitler, compared Muslims with the Jews and gave reference to the many Jews sent to the gas chamber.

It seems that the BJP is applying Hitler's extermination method of the Jews to the Muslims who would be flushed out. These are indeed ominous signs for India's future - said a noted observer of India's domestic scene, since these parties espouse divisive issues.

The BJP has swept to power in two states; at the same time an independent commission has uncovered its involvement in the Bhagalpur riots which claimed over 3,000 innocent lives.

In Maharashtra, riots that will make Bhagalpur look like a picnic are expected.

With the rabid followers of Thackeray who usually combines sprinkling colored powder on followers with chants of poisonous words on the so-called Muslim immigrants, bloody days loom ahead.

The irony of fate is that those who were in the forefront of incitement to attack Muslims like Ganga Prasad Dhore, the former inspector general of police, Bhagalpur have been rewarded and asked to supervise elections.

The Shiv Sena leader has never refuted allegations about his active role in the anti-Muslim pogrom in Bombay in which hundreds of Muslims were killed in riots following the Babri mosque demolition.

In Gujrat the BJP government headed by Keshavbhai Patel which won a two-third's majority started to flex its muscles.

The RSS-BJP national alliance has started targeting Gujrat which has a sizable Muslim cultural and economic base. Hit lists are already being prepared. L.K. Advani has been himself elected from a Gujrat constituency although he is a Sindhi from Bombay.

Harassment of Gujrati Muslims along the Kutch border with Pakistan has already begun. Many have been threatened with eviction. The irony of fate is that the Muslims voted for the BJP to spite Congress and Rao.

Hoping for some respite for their election posture towards the BJP they are now shuddering with fear at a possible repetition of the 1969 Ahmedabad riots; already there are signs of brewing trouble. Seven Muslims were killed during the Holi festival.

The Gujrat elections reveal that over half the population has no say in the state since no woman or Muslim has been elected. Indeed one wonders about this strange democracy!!
